Transaction 3fe566da537a9277829fb4f49b52c55120143f98f5a6ad23c4c3cc22881242d2

1 Input
1 Outputs
  • 3fe566da537a9277829fb4f49b52c55120143f98f5a6ad23c4c3cc22881242d2:0
  • value  3819778
    address  33YTo3yxE3mK51GaauAimLttCKdVfWeUZQ